2021 Monte Dall`Ora 'Camporenzo' Valpolicella Classico Superiore
More serious and complex than Saseti, Camporenzo is sourced from a single hillside vineyard planted in 2008 and trained in guyot for greater concentration, and nods to both the freshness of a Classico style, and richness of Amarone.
Aromatically dusty and floral, it opens with red cherry, dried violets, sage and baking spice. The palate is silky and complex, layering ripe red and blue fruits with mineral tones, gentle oak spice and a flicker of sour citrus. There’s real structure here, but also lift and balance, finishing long, savoury and mouthwatering.
Produced by Monte Dall’Ora , one of Valpolicella’s leading low-intervention estates, Camporenzo is biodynamically farmed, hand-harvested and wild fermented. Pair with rustic pasta dishes, aged cheese, or braised chicken.
